Documents concerned with accessibility

Annual reports

Annual reports, which are essential for governance and transparency, must be accessible to all. By complying with the RGAA, companies can reinforce their commitment to inclusion and accountability by ensuring the readability of their financial data, clarity of graphics, and accessibility of formats.

Contracts and Terms and Conditions

The integration of legal design and digital accessibility into legal documents, such as terms and conditions of sale, makes them more understandable and inclusive. 

Press kits

Digital accessibility optimizes press relations by making press releases and press kits accessible to everyone. It ensures fair dissemination of information and reinforces the inclusive image of companies.

Social media posts

Posts for social media, brochures, and infographics must feature designs understandable by people with visual or cognitive impairments. 

Emails and newsletters

Emails and newsletters must incorporate accessibility principles, such as structured content, readable text, and descriptive links. Compliance with RGAA standards ensures that these messages effectively reach a diverse audience.

User manuals and customer service

Customer service resources, such as online help guides, FAQs, and chatbots, must comply with accessibility standards. This includes interfaces adapted to assistive technologies, intuitive navigation, and clear writing, enabling all users to obtain adequate and equitable support.
